Aceable Agent Principles of Real Estate
2 Practice Test Questions With Complete
Solutions 100%Verified
What is investment gain? - correct answer...✔✔an increase in property value due to
active and purposeful developments or improvements

Ben has recently purchased a policy for title insurance. Two weeks after making his
purchase, it is revealed that there were unknown liens attached to the title. What is
TRUE of this situation? - correct answer...✔✔Any problems that arise after policy
purchase are not covered.

Which of the following is an example of something that would be listed on a Closing
Disclosure as a credit to the buyer? - correct answer...✔✔A credit is an amount a
person receives at closing.

Gladys owns two properties: one is a residential property and the other is a plot of
undeveloped land. Which of the following is TRUE about Gladys' properties? - correct
answer...✔✔She CAN claim depreciation on her residential property; she can NOT
claim depreciation on her undeveloped land.

Landlords MUST allow tenants with disabilities to make reasonable modifications to a
property so they can enjoy it. But there are also unreasonable modifications a landlord
does NOT have to allow; all of the following are unreasonable modifications EXCEPT: -
correct answer...✔✔modifications made at the tenant's expense

What does "REO" stand for? - correct answer...✔✔"Real Estate Owned"

In which of the following cases would a property manager NOT need a real estate
license? - correct answer...✔✔A property manager who is an on-site apartment
manager NOT acting as an agent, leasing the owner's real estate.

What is a fee simple subject to a condition subsequent estate? - correct answer...✔✔
an estate in which the property MUST be used for a specific purpose and if it's not, the
real estate reverts back to the original owner

Which of the following is NOT a principle of appraisal? - correct answer...✔✔While
appraisers do concern themselves with the highest and best use of a property, "principle
of best use" is not among the principles.

, Lara has her first investor client. She can expect her investor client to do all of the
following EXCEPT: - correct answer...✔✔Her investor client may require Lara to
conduct the majority of the activity on the selling side of the transaction.

Michelle is purchasing a condo uptown. She received a loan of $145,000 for the condo,
which leverages 67% of the financing. What is the amount of the down payment
Michelle will be making? - correct answer...✔✔The sale price is $216,417.91 (loan
amount divided by percentage), minus the loan amount ($145,000) makes the down
payment $71,417.91.

Ben would like to construct a restaurant on a parcel of land. This particular parcel is not
zoned for a commercial use. Ben should go to the city and seek a(n): - correct answer...
✔✔Ben should go to the city and seek a use variance.

James owns several properties that are close to a state park. In marketing these
properties, he denotes that the properties have easy access to the park, but he does
NOT describe the type of buyer this feature might appeal to, i.e. "outdoorsy people," etc.
What activity is James avoiding? - correct answer...✔✔illegal target marketing

Maria pays off her loan in equal installments of principal and interest over a period of
ten years. What can we call this method of payment? - correct answer...✔✔
amortization

Brad and Janet are getting divorced and splitting up their assets. Brad is leaving the
state and giving up his claim to their shared property. What type of deed will Janet and
Brad utilize to give sole ownership to Janet? - correct answer...✔✔quitclaim deed

Andy is the landlord of a rental home. Andy neglects to trim the tree that shades the
home and the tree creates a hole in the roof. This develops into a severe roof leak. The
ensuing roof repair would qualify as: - correct answer...✔✔corrective maintenance

A property is under contract for $175,000 with a 10% down payment. How much will be
paid at closing for 2.5 discount points and 1 point origination fee? - correct answer...✔
✔5512.5

What is a zoning variance and what needs to happen in order for a government to
approve it? - correct answer...✔✔A variance allows the individual property to deviate
from a specific provision of the zoning ordinance; it is for the benefit of one parcel (a
piece of land) only.

Which of the following BEST describes the concept of the time value of money? -
correct answer...✔✔today's money is worth MORE now than the same amount will be
in the future (because of the money's current potential to earn more money)
